How does Edinboro's freeze-thaw cycle affect material selection for landscaping and driveways?

Freeze-thaw cycles can cause frost heave and shifting, so choose well-draining, angular materials for base layers and avoid using fine, loose fill where frost is a concern. Properly compacted bases, a thicker base layer, and good surface drainage reduce movement in winter. Plan major installations for warmer months when possible to allow proper compaction and settling.

How do I estimate how much material I need for common projects in Edinboro?

A quick method is to calculate area in square feet, multiply by depth in feet to get cubic feet, then divide by 27 to get cubic yards. For example, a 10x20 ft area at 2 inches deep is about 1.25 cubic yards (roughly 1.7 tons for many stone products). Use Hello Gravel's material calculator or order about 10% extra to allow for compaction, grading, and waste.

How do material choices impact drainage and erosion control on Edinboro properties?

Permeable materials and properly graded bases help surface drainage and reduce erosion; angular stone works well for drainage trenches and bases, while finer materials can clog drains if used improperly. Combining aggregates with geotextile fabric and proper slope design improves long-term stability. Match material permeability and size to your slope, soil type, and the amount of runoff you expect.

What installation and maintenance practices do local contractors recommend for long-lasting results?

Contractors emphasize proper site prep: remove organic matter, ensure a compacted base, install edge restraints, and provide adequate drainage. Regular maintenance includes regrading, topping up surface material as it settles, and clearing drainage channels. For driveways and high-traffic areas, schedule periodic compaction and add material as needed to maintain grade and prevent potholes.
